The A B Wood Screw Pump, also known simply as the Wood Screw Pump, is a unique low-lift axial-flow drainage pump that was designed by A. Baldwin Wood in 1913. This innovative pump was specifically created to address the drainage challenges faced by the city of New Orleans. With its efficient design and functionality, the Wood Screw Pump has become an essential piece of equipment in managing water levels and preventing flooding in low-lying areas.

The Wood Screw Pump is a low-lift axial-flow drainage pump designed by A. Baldwin Wood in 1913 to cope with the drainage problems of New Orleans.
